Same can be extended for other tools that are generally used in builds like make. I never heard someone say that they need to build make from source so they can build X, unless of course you're using something like Linux From Scratch.
I build cmake from source but TBF that's because projects sometimes depend on specific version ranges for features that they use (either brand new or recently removed).
